Bill Summary
AN ACT to amend the judiciary law, in relation to waiving the biennial attorney registration fee for New York attorneys who are employed in a public service job
AI Summary
This bill amends the New York State Judiciary Law to waive the biennial attorney registration fee for attorneys employed in a public service job, as defined by the federal student loan code (20 U.S.C. 1087e(m)(3)(B)). Currently, attorneys are required to pay a $375 registration fee every two years, with portions of that fee allocated to different state funds. The bill would exempt attorneys in public service jobs from paying this fee, similar to the existing exemption for retired attorneys. The fee waiver appears to be a measure to support attorneys working in public service roles by reducing their professional licensing costs. The bill will take effect 90 days after becoming law, and state officials are authorized to prepare necessary implementing regulations in advance of the effective date.
